3Summary Analysis

On paper, New York, NY pays $13,000 more (median: $168,000 vs $155,000). However, after adjusting for cost of living (index 187 vs 162), Boston, MA provides better purchasing power ($89,840 vs $95,679 equivalent). Boston, MA has the lower state tax rate (5% vs 6.85%).
